This family-run bed and breakfast hotel has been established for over 15 years. The hotel consists of 55 well-decorated, clean and comfortable rooms. The hotel is very central and is within two minutes walking distance of Kings Cross Station. This gives our customers easy access to the airports and to local attractions. Through Kings Cross Thameslink station (2 minutes walk) you have a direct train to Gatwick and Luton airports. On the Underground you have a direct route to Heathrow Airport. For Stansted airport, you can take the Underground to Liverpool Street, then a direct train from there. This is an ideal base from which to explore London. Through the station and bus routes it is very easy to reach places such as Covent Garden, Leicester Square, Trafalgar Square and Piccadilly Circus or to visit Oxford Street's exciting shops. All these places are only 15 minutes away, the British Museum is 10 minutes by bus and the British Library is 5 minutes walk. There is something for everyone whether on business or pleasure. There is a television in every room and most rooms have an en-suite shower and toilet. Hairdryers and irons are available on request. Our priority is to give you a warm and friendly service at affordable prices. Included in the price is VAT and a full English and continental breakfast.
